Winnsboro, LA is classified as a small rural town located in the north-central part of the state. The area is characterized by its agricultural fields, farmland, and scenic landscapes. The town has a relaxed and laid-back atmosphere, with a close-knit community feel.

In terms of amenities, Winnsboro offers some essential services and conveniences for its residents. There are several grocery stores, retail shops, and local businesses that cater to the needs of the community. However, it is important to note that the town may not have the same level of commercial development as larger urban or suburban areas.

Regarding churches, Winnsboro is home to several religious institutions that serve different denominations. Some of the prominent churches in the area include First Baptist Church, St. Thomas Episcopal Church, and Calvary Baptist Church, among others. These churches host regular services and community events, providing a place for worship and connection for the residents.

When it comes to healthcare, Winnsboro has a few options available locally. Franklin Medical Center is the primary hospital in the town, providing general medical services and emergency care. Additionally, there are nearby healthcare clinics and facilities that offer specialized medical services, such as family medicine, dental care, and mental health services.

While Winnsboro may not have the range of amenities and healthcare options that larger urban areas offer, it compensates with its tight-knit community, peaceful surroundings, and the unique charm of its rural landscape.
